Parts list
Main components, grouped by system.
Bike components
Frame
Frame
Primer 29” Optimized Layup Monocoque UD Carbon Front and Rear Triangle, Carbon top link, Ti hardware, internal shift, dropper post and brake routing. ISCG05 mounts, flak guard armour, 140MM (5.5") travel
Suspension Fork
Fox Performance Float 36, 29" 150MM Travel, GRIP, 51MM offset, Boost 110x15MM
Rear Shock
Fox Performance Float X, 210MM x 50MM (140MM), 2-position (open/trail)
Drivetrain
Rear Derailleur
SRAM NX Eagle 12SP
Shift Levers
SRAM NX Eagle 12SP Trigger
Cassette
SRAM PG1230 Eagle 12SP, 11-50T
Crank
SRAM NX Eagle 12SP, DUB, 32t, 170MM SM-LG/ 175MM XL / Boost
Bottom Bracket
SRAM DUB BSA 73MM Bottom Bracket (Threaded)
Chain
SRAM NX Eagle 12SP
Wheels
Front Hub
INTENSE Alloy hubs 32 Hole 15x110 front, 12x148 rear hub 6-bolt
Rear Hub
INTENSE Alloy hubs 32 Hole 15x110 front, 12x148 rear hub 6-bolt
Rims
ETHIRTEEN LG1 Enduro 30MM Rim INTENSE Alloy Hub/ Boost
Tires
Front: Kenda Pinner 29"x 2.4”, Rear: Kenda Pinner 29"x 2.4”
Brakes
Brakes
TRP Trail EVO Front (Four Piston) 180MM Rotors / TRP Trail Evo Rear (Four Piston) 180MM Rotors
Cockpit
Stem
INTENSE Recon 45MM
Handlebar
INTENSE Recon Alloy 760MM SM / 780MM MD-XL
Grips
INTENSE
Headset
Tange Seiki ZS44-EC49/40
Seat
Saddle
WTB Silverado Sport w/ Cr-Mo Rails
Seatpost
INTENSE Recon 31.6MM dropper, 125MM SM / 150MM MD-LG / 170MM XL
Fit data
Numbers for sizing and ride feel.
| Size | SM | MD | LG | XL |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Stack Reach Ratio | 1.47 mm | 1.36 mm | 1.31 mm | 1.27 mm |
| Bottom Bracket Height | 345 mm | 345 mm | 345 mm | 345 mm |
| Front Center | 730 mm | 760 mm | 789 mm | 827 mm |
| Rake | 39 mm | 38 mm | 38 mm | 37 mm |
| Trail | 129 mm | 130 mm | 130 mm | 132 mm |
| Stack | 602.3 mm | 602.4 mm | 611.8 mm | 630.3 mm |
| Reach | 410.4 mm | 441.4 mm | 466.4 mm | 496.4 mm |
| Top Tube Length | 568.4 mm | 598.8 mm | 627 mm | 663.4 mm |
| Seat Tube Angle | 75 ° | 75 ° | 75 ° | 75 ° |
| Seat Tube Length | 408.4 mm | 430.8 mm | 451 mm | 475.5 mm |
| Head Tube Angle | 65.3 ° | 65.3 ° | 65.3 ° | 65.3 ° |
| Head Tube Length | 90 mm | 90 mm | 100 mm | 120 mm |
| Chainstay Length | 431 mm | 431 mm | 431 mm | 431 mm |
| Wheelbase | 1159 mm | 1189 mm | 1218 mm | 1256 mm |
| Bottom Bracket Drop | 30 mm | 30 mm | 30 mm | 30 mm |
| Standover Height | 804 mm | 804 mm | 808 mm | 817 mm |
| Wheels | 29" | 29" | 29" | 29" |
| Rider Min Height | 152 cm | 165 cm | 175 cm | 180 cm |
| Rider Max Height | 167 cm | 177 cm | 185 cm | 198 cm |

Model range prices
Intense PRIMER 29 Expert 2022 is the most affordable bike of this model and has a price of 4599$. On the other hand, Intense PRIMER S 2022, is the most expensive and costs 6699$.

Overview of components
Fork
The fork installed on this bike is the Fox Performance Float 36 model. The travel on this model is 150mm. Bike forks are great for shock absorption and provide you with a smooth ride. To sum up, when buying a bicycle, make sure you get a fork that is capable of delivering decent travel.
Rear Shock
As for the rear shock, this bike has the Fox Performance Float X model, with a travel of 140mm. Rear shocks give you increased comfort, control, and traction, which is important when cornering or braking. This allows you to ride faster on bumpy roads. To sum up, get a full-suspension bike if you want the smoothest rides.
Wheels size
The PRIMER 29 Expert 2022 bike is equipped with 29″ aluminum wheels when leaving the factory. With 29″ wheels, bumps will feel lighter and you’ll gain more speed on descends, compared to smaller wheel-sized bikes. However, 29″ wheels will make your bike react slower to obstacles you may encounter.
